Robert Plant and Alison Krausss unlikely partnership yielded a huge hit in the 2007 album Raising Sand. After a 14-year pause, theyre back with a new LP of reimagined music. Commercially speaking, the LP was hardly a sure thing (though Burnett had recently overseen the smash soundtrack for O Brother, Where Art Thou?); nevertheless, Raising Sand went on to sell more than a million copies and win six Grammy Awards, including album and record of the year. Raising Sand, the 2007 duet album by Robert Plant and Alison Krauss, started as an experiment, a modest side project for two longtime bandleaders to revisit old and recent songs. Plant and Krauss first sang together as part of a 2004 tribute to Lead Belly, and Plant proposed that they try recording together when their schedules aligned; that took more than a year.
